Sergeij Michalowitsch Liapunow's "Liapunow: Rhapsodie über Ukrainische Volksweisen - Klavierkonzert" is a captivating journey through the rich musical heritage of Ukraine and the virtuosity of classical piano concertos. Released on January 29, 2021, under the ADORA label, this album spans a concise yet impactful 47 minutes, offering a deep dive into Liapunow's masterful compositions.
The album opens with the enchanting "Rhapsodie über Ukrainische Volksweisen für Orchester," a piece that beautifully weaves traditional Ukrainian folk melodies into a symphonic tapestry. Following this, the "Klavierkonzert in E-Flat Major" unfolds in three distinct movements: the lively "Allegro non troppo," the serene "Adagio," and the dynamic "Allegro risoluto."
